第六讲 视图( 3)
一、概述
二、使用视图
三、视图查询
四、增强视图效果
(一)概述
视图是传输地图信息的载体, 可以从以下几
个方面增强视图的显示效果:
( 1) 符号信息 。 数字地图上的大多数地物通
过地图符号来表示, 如地球表面上的点状地
物, 线状地物和面状地物分别采用点状, 线
状和面状符号来表示 。
( 2) 色彩信息 。 在数字地图上可以采用色彩
信息来表示地物性质或质量的差异 。 任一色
彩均由色相, 亮度和纯度三要素构成, 地物
的分类或分级可以通过其变化来展示 。
( 3) 注记信息 。 注记信息用来补充说明一种
或多种地物质量与数量的特征 。 文字注记
常用来说明地物质量特征, 数字注记常用
来说明地物数量特征 。
( 4) 视图的投影变换与比例尺 。 投影的变
化, 比例尺的改变, 都可以改变视图内容
( 前者:不同区位 —— 存在最佳投影;后
者:大小不同 —— 详细程度 )
( 5) 附加信息的多媒体热链接 。
使用 图例编辑器 实现数据表达的符号化
选择显示子集
创建显示特征的热链接 。
(二)专题的符号化
1,符号的普遍意义,
可以这样认为, 地图上的一切标志都是
符号, 从境界线到铁路线, 从蓝色的海洋
到表示城市的圆点等 。 通过利用这样一些
标志使一个概念, 一系列事实或地理分布
符号化, 从而更有效地传达信息 。
(二)专题的符号化
2,符号化的含义,
就是通过分类的手段对所要表达的各种特
征根据其相对重要性等属性赋予各种标志
的过程 。
(二)专题的符号化
3,ArcView的实现,
ArcView提供了丰富多样的符号类型, 从
而可使用户完成各种地图的制作, 其具体实
现是通过图例编辑器来完成的 。
(二)专题的符号化
4,具体操作,
在视图目录表中, 单击某个主题, 激活要编辑的
主题, 然后从 Theme菜单中选择 Edit Legend项或单
击按钮栏中的 按钮;也可直接双击视图目录表
中主题名以打开图例编辑器 ( Legend Editor) 。
下图中显示的是 ArcView3.2的图例编辑器, 它与
ArcView 2.1的图例编辑器相比有了很大的改动 ( 如
新增 Legend Type框 ) 。 下图提供如下功能:
显示用户所编辑
的主题名
提供六种可供使
用的图例类型
在 Legend Type
的下方,因图
例类型的不同,
其功能也不完
全一样
在 Legend Type的下方, 因图例类型的不同, 其
功能也不完全一样 。 这里分别介绍如下:
5,各类型功能简介,
( 1) Single Symbol( 单一符号 ) 类型 。 在
ArcView中, 单一符号是指主题中所有特征
均以一种符号显示 。 这种表达方式较适合那
些在众多事物中只根据其固有特征进行区分
的主题类型, 即在区分时根据定性关系而不
涉及定量关系, 如描述名称, 类型, 或特征
种类的属性 。
( 2) Graduated Color( 分级颜色 ) 类型 。 分级颜色
地图是根据主题的某一特定属性值, 用一系列有
颜色梯度变化 ( 色相或亮度等 ) 的符号来表现主
题的 。 如根据温度由低而高的变化, 符号的颜色
也由冷色调 ( 兰色 ) 渐变为暖色调 ( 红色 ) 。
Arcwew提供三类颜色渐变方案:一是利用一种色相
的一系列亮度;另一种是利用几种色相, 多色相
方案;还有一种是一些制图惯例与特例等, 要有
高程, 海面高程, 土地利用等系列 。
用户也可以自己定义颜色渐变色彩 。 ArcView提供的
几种专题分类方法分别为,自然断点分类 ; 等量
分类 ; 等面积分类 ; 等间隔分类 ; 标准差分类 。
下一主题
自然断点分类是系统的缺省分类方法 。 该
分类方法尽量使分级的方差为最小, 即各
类内部的差异达到最小 。
自然断点分类
( Natural breaks)
返回
等量分类是按使主题中各类的特征数量相
等的方法进行分类 。 这种分类方法不适合
那些特征属性值参差不齐的数据, 因为它
容易使相差很大的特征属性值归为一类,
从而掩盖了其间的差异, 虽然通过增加类
别数将有助于克服这一缺陷, 但总的来说,
等量分类法主要是用于那些特征属性值呈
线性分布的主题 。
等量分类
( Quantile)
返回
等面积分类只适合于多边形特征, 是通过
找出特征属性值中适当的断点从而使各类
的总面积大致相等来进行分类的 。 注意:
ArcView仅从具有有效属性值的多边形中
计算总面积, 而不是简单地对所有多边形
的面积进行累计 。 如果所有单位面积均为
等面积, 则该方法与等量分类法相同 。
等面积分类( Equal
area)
返回
等间隔分类是一种较为简单而又常见的分
类方法 。 它是用合乎要求的分级数求出公
差, 然后分割从低值到高值之间的范围即
获得分级系列 。 其优点在于它的简单性及
等级的可比性, 最适合于等值线 ( 如等高
线, 等深线等 ) 地图中 。
等间隔分类( Equal
interval)
返回
标准差分类是求出特征属性值的平均值和
标准差, 然后利用它们去确立分级界限,
即将平均值加减一个或二分之一, 四分之
一个标准差的大小, 直至将特征分成用户
所需的类别 。 适用范围:用户应考虑自己
的数据是否接近正态分布, 如果不是, 则
很容易出现有的级别中没有特征, 而有的
级别中特征过多的现象 。
标准差分类( Standard
deviation)
在采用分级颜色制作地图中, 数据分级
的数目决定着从地图上能够得到的信息的
详细程度, 在确定了分级数目后, 还必须
确定这些分级的界线 。 ArcView的系统缺
省的分级数目是五级, 用户可根据自己的
需要改变这一分级数目 。 对于分级界线的
确定, ArcView 3,0除了为用户提供了五
种专题分类方法外, 它还支持用户直接手
工分类 。
返回
(二)专题的符号化
( 3) Graduated Symbol( 分级符号 ) 类型 。 分级符
号是用一系列尺寸大小不同的符号来表现主题 。 Z
注意:此法仅用于点与线特征主题 。
采用分级符号时, 需要解决的一个关键问题是符号
尺寸大小的选择 。 既要做到尽量减少局部符号间
的压盖, 又要使各级符号间的区分能尽量一目了
然 。 这一般需要通过不断试验来完成, 最终使地
图既不, 太满,, 也不, 太空, 。
(二)专题的符号化
( 4) Unique Value( 唯一值符号 ) 类型 。 主
题中的每个唯一值用一个唯一符号或色彩
来表示 。
根据需要, 用户可以对每个值域相对应的符
号进行修改, 其方法是用鼠标双击该符号,
系统弹出调色板, 用户可以从调色板中选
取合适的符号 。
完成以上操作, 单击 Apply。
(二)专题的符号化
( 5) Dot( 点值 ) 类型 。 仅适用于多边形特征主题 。
是通过一种点状符号的重复得到一系列大小一致
的点状符号来表示数据的某一量值 。
确定每个点所代表的数值有两种选择:一是让系统
来确定每点的点值, 一是用户自己指定点值数 。
此外, 用户还可指定点状符号的大小以及多边形
背景的颜色 。
点值地图适合于表示具有数量特征分散分布的主
题, 一般只表示一种内容, 如人口数等 。
(二)专题的符号化
( 6) Chart( 图表符号 ) 类型 。 主要用于多边
形特征主题 。 它是在各区域内按一定的属性
值以柱状图或饼图的方式来表达并比较各区
现象的绝对数量的总和及其动态等状况, 如
区域人口, 总产值等 。 此专题图不仅可在一
幅地图上表达主题的多个属性, 而且还可表
达出不同属性间的关系 。
我们以饼状图表为例, 说明统计图表符号的制作 。 首先在 Chart
Type中选择饼状图案, 然后从左侧 Fields栏中指定用于产生图
表符号的字段, 这些字段来自主题属性表, 并将该字段通过
Add按钮添加到右侧 Fields/ Symbols栏, 它们是用来制作图例
的字段, 双击其中的颜色可以调出符号颜色调色板, 选择合
适的颜色 。 其中的 Add,Delete按钮分别用来增加和删除制作
图例的字段 。 Normalize by是指这些制图的字段可以被该主题
的某个属性归一化 。
Background Symbol是选择背景的情况, 选中后弹出调色板工具,
可在其中选择合适的背景颜色 。 Null Symbol是选择值为 Null
时的情况, 选中后弹出调色板工具可选择颜色与符号 。 使用 0
形按钮后弹出 Null Value对话框, 可以选择不同字段与 Null。
Pie Chart Properties对话框可以设臵饼状图的一些属性, 其中
在 Size Field下拉列表框中可选择饼图的尺寸, 在 Minimum
Size下拉到表框和 Maximum Size下拉列表框可选择饼图最小
和最大的范围 。
柱状图表制作与饼图制作非常类似,不同的是在图表图例编辑器
的 Chart Type中选择柱状图类型,Column Chart Properties对
话框是柱状图的一些属性,如 Minimum Height和 Maximum
Height是选择柱的最小和最大高度,Column Width是选择柱
的宽度。
(二)比例尺与地图投影设臵
1、比例尺的含义:是指地图上的距离与实际
距离的比
2、设定比例尺的步骤:
首先弄清空间数据所用的地图单位 如何设定
其次设定比例尺,
改变视野,比例尺随之变化
3、地图投影,[View]>[Properties]projection
按纽,参见教材 58~59页
设定地图单位
( 1 ) 从 View 菜 单 中 选 择 Properties, 出现
View Properties对话框 。
( 2) 从 Map Units下拉列表框中选择要用的单
位;
( 3)单击 OK。
返回
(三) 图例
参见本讲
四、(二)专题的符号化
(四)面积、距离测算
1、面积量算
面积
显示
提示:一定可编辑状态
(四)面积、距离测算
1、工具选用按纽栏中的
2、数据显示于状态栏中
2、距离量算
提醒:专题目标表的功能(教材 56页)
(五)热链接( Hot Link)
热链接就是把某一特征和另外的图形、
文本、文档、项目,或 Avenue程序连接起
来,当鼠标单击该特征时,立刻显示这些
数据或执行这个程序。例如在房地产应用
中,当鼠标单击某一住宅时,立刻弹出一
幅该房的照片或规划图、文字描述,或一
段录像显示房内布臵,或 Avenue程序进行
房价估算等。
要给一个主题定义热链接,步骤 如下:
ArcView为用户提供了多种热链接方式,
对于要定义热链接的主题,首先明确该主
题所要链接的对象,如文本文件、图像文
件(可访问多种常见的图像文件)、文档
(如项目中的视图、表格、图表、图面配
臵及代码 Script)、其他应用项目等。此
外,用户还可用 Avenue开发自己的链接方
式,如链接声音、录像等。明确了所要链
接的对象后,就可以开始向主题属性表中
增加链接字段和记录了。
1、明确链接对象
首先打开相应主题的属性表
其次从 Table菜单中选择 Start Editing,如果你具有更
改数据的权限,ArcView将允许你编辑表格。这
时可从 Edit菜单中选择 Add Field,应在 Type框中
选 String型,并定义足够的宽度以能容下链接对
象的全称(包括路径)。
然后,从工具栏中选择 Table Edit工具,对链接字段
的值进行编辑。如你所要链接的对象是图像,记
录所要链接的图像为 example.bmp,它保存在目
录 C:\ image下,则字段中的值应为 C,\Image
\ example.bmp。根据你的需要,依次输入与主
题特征相对应的数据值,直至结束。
最后,从 Table菜单中选择 Stop Editing,停止编辑。
至此你就为主题定义好了链接字段。
2、修改主题属性表
经过以上工作,用户即可定义主题的链接。在
View窗口中,使主题处于激活状态,从 Theme菜
单中选择 Properties,在对话框中,单击 Theme
Properties对话框中的 Hot Link图标,再从 Fields下
拉列表框中选择热链接字段,然后从 Predefined
Action列表框中选择所要链接的动作,如链接文
本文件、图像文件、项目中的文档、其他应用项
目等。若是用户自定义的热链接,单击列表框右
边的按钮便可打开代码管理器,用户可从中选择
用户自己编写并通过编译的代码。最后,单击 OK,
关闭 Theme Properties对话框,为主题定义热链
接的操作就完成了。
3、为主题定义热链接
单击视图中已经定义了热链接的主题,使
得该主题被激活,从工具栏中选择 Hot
Link工具,单击视图中该主题的特征(点、
线或区域),ArcView即弹出热键接对象,
这要视你定义的热链接对象而定。
4、进行热链接操作
五、基于视图
ArcView空间分析方法
空间关系分析
?空间分析处理的是特征间的相互位
臵关系 。 用户感兴趣的是哪些特征
彼此相邻,哪些彼此包含,哪些彼此交
叉 。 ArcView GIS 中,这 些 关 系 以
Theme-on-theme选择来分析 。
?空间分析实例
1.查找自行车比赛路线所经过的州
2.距自行车比赛路线一英里范围内的城市
3.查询在 Nebraska州内 距自行车比赛路
线一英里范围内的城市
Theme-on-theme 选择
?一个主题的特征可用来选择另一主题的
特征。 Theme-on-theme 选择使用户得以
考查多个主题的特征间的空间关系。
?目标主题 该主题中的特征可被选中。
?Selector主题 该主题中的特征用来选择目
标主题特征。
空间关系类型
? Completely Contain选择完全包含 Selector主
题特征的目标主题特征
?Have Their Center In选择中心在 Selector主题
特征之内的目标主题特征
?Contain The Center Of选择包含 Selector主题
特征中心的目标主题特征
?Intersect选择与 Selector主题特征相交的目标主
题特征
?Are Within Distance Of选择在 Selector主题特
征某距离之内的目标主题特征
选择线的邻近点
这类选择可回答下述问题
? 沿公路 1/4公里内有多少加油站
? 沿轻轨铁路线 1/2公里内有多少学校
? 在送货路径范围内有多少顾客
? 在电力线附近是否有消防设备
选择线的邻近点
目标主题 目标主题是活动主题,可以有一
个以上活动主题。目标主题包含要查找
的内容,该例中目标主题为点主题。
Selector主题 在 Select By Theme 对话框中
键入 Selector主题名,Selector主题 作为
从目标主题选取特征的参考,该例中线
主题是 Selector 。
选择距离 可以任意指定选择距离
选择相邻多边形
此类选择可回答下列问题
? 房产变化需涉及哪些邻居
? 哪些林区靠近着火区
? 公园邻近区的土地为谁所有
? 哪些农田邻近洪泛河流
如果目标主题与 Selector主题为同一主
题,则可对邻近或邻接特征进行选择。
选择相邻多边形
目标主题 由于要查找的是选定多边形的邻
接多边形;因此,目标主题必须是多边形
主题 。
Selector主题 要查找的是同一主题的邻接多
边形,因此目标主题与 Selector主题是同一
主题 。
选择距离 如果选择距离为零,则查找选中特
征的邻接多边形 。
Line-on-polygon选择
此类选择可回答下述问题
? 某条河流流经哪些县
? 新的中转线将影响哪些人的房产
目标主题 由于查询的是与线相交的多边形,
因此,目标主题必须是多边形主题 。
Selector主题 Selector主题必须是与多边形
重叠或相交的线条。
Point-in-polygon选择
此类选择可回答下列问题,
? 在某一邮政编码区内有多少顾客
? 中西部区有多少零售点
? 某一校区内有多少学生
目标主题 由于查询的是多边形内的点,目
标主题应为点主题。
Selector主题 Selector主题包括多边形,已
被选中一个或数个。
1、点层:存在重复点、漏点现象
2、线层:一个对象被分割成很多部分,如
陇海铁路被分割成两个以上的小线

3、面层:( 1)有部分多余多边形(河南省
共 18个地市) —— 矢量化时错误
( 2)济源市要从焦作市中分离
( 3)濮阳市与新乡市要分离
作业 1存在的主要问题:
1、标注各地市名称
2、加密河南省河流层
3、查询人均 GDP大于 3000元的地市分布
4、制作人口空间差异的专题图(六个级别)
5、计算河南省总面积、最大面积的地市名称、
面积值、周长值
6、京广铁路、陇海铁路在河南省内的长度
7、省内铁路两侧 50单位内的县市分布?
作业 2 利用河南省矢量化图,完成以下内容:
特别提醒:做作业前须准备数据
1、首先把 前一作业的面层 的属性表变为 18个
对象
2、然后添加新字段:代码、人口、地市名称、
面积
其中,代码, 地市名称, 人口, 人均
GDP—— 需要人工输入
面积 —— 查阅后再添入
做作业前须准备的数据
返回